Steel wall frames, made in Perth
Light gauge steel wall frames cut and assembled in our Darling Downs factory, from plans we have detailed ourselves. Lipped and unlipped studs, window and door openings, bracing and lintels all arrive as one package.
Frames that arrive as drawn
Every frame starts as a model, not a guess. We detail the wall layout in Tekla and Vertex, confirm the openings and bracing against your engineer's drawings, then roll and assemble to that model.
Frametec has been manufacturing steel framing in Perth since 1996. Wall frames are rolled from TRUECORE steel, then galvanised or painted to your engineering spec.
- Lipped and unlipped studs
- Window and door openings framed in the factory
- Bracing, lintels and top plates detailed with the wall
- Bundles labelled by wall and level for a faster set out

Detail matters more than speed
Most frame problems start on paper. We resolve them before the roll former starts.
-
01
Lipped or unlipped studs
We match the section to the load and the bracing design rather than defaulting to one profile. Read the guide.
-
02
Openings and lintels
Windows, doors and openings are framed and braced in the factory, so the set out on site is straightforward.
-
03
Service holes and details
Where the services and structural details need a specific plate or bracket, it goes in the model first.
-
04
Bracing layout
Bracing is documented on the wall elevations, so the installer is not interpreting the engineer's notes on site.

Wall frame questions
Do you work from architectural drawings only?
Architectural drawings get us started. We also need the structural drawings and the engineer's notes on wind classification and bracing so the frame is designed for the site, not a generic version of it.

Can you match an existing frame layout?
Yes. Renovations and extensions are common work. Send the existing drawings plus the new work and we will detail the junction.
Do steel frames rust in coastal areas?
Coating class is selected for the location and confirmed against your engineer's spec. Coastal sites are a coating decision, not a reason to avoid steel. Read more.
